Handover: nightly reindex (SearchLoft)

Hey Tomas — before you review the PR, context: the nightly reindex for the Quarrel search cluster now runs in two phases, build then swap. The flaky part was the swap step timing out on large shards; I bumped the timeout and added a retry. Watch the shard-size check, it's load-bearing. Metrics, phase timings, and rollback steps are all on this page.

wiki page, kahog-hahig: https://vault.zemvargrid.internal/display/deploy/repo/settings/merge_requests/job/settings/6f3b933774dbc5320a4daa18

# Currency-Hedging Decision (Managers Only)

Heads of department: we will hedge 70% of forecast Veldmark exposure via twelve-month forwards, reviewed quarterly by the Treasury group at Carrowgate. Unhedged balances require director approval. No speculative positions permitted. The commercial reasoning is captured in the confidential note below.

board note of kadug-tawig: Only 5 of the 100 pilot accounts renewed Oliath, so a churn review is set for April 15.

# Break-Glass Access: Bannerfold Consent Rollout

If the Bannerfold consent banner misfires in production — blocking page loads or suppressing the opt-out — maintainers may invoke break-glass access to toggle the rollout flag directly. Use this only when the normal deploy path is down. File an incident note within the hour. The break-glass console on the Westhollow jump host will prompt for the recovery phrase printed below.

unlock words, kahag-hahap: zorox-lamix-prair-norael-goriel-fendor-drudor-aldok-keleth-jorael-soreth-casvan-lamael-jordor